Absolute and Relative Location concepts form the foundation of spatial thinking skills that Grade 2 students need to understand their place in the world. These comprehensive quiz collections available through Wayground provide targeted assessment opportunities that help young learners distinguish between specific addresses and descriptive positional relationships. The practice questions guide students through understanding absolute location elements like house numbers and street names, while simultaneously developing their ability to describe relative location using directional words and spatial relationships. Regular feedback from these quizzes enables students to strengthen their geographic reasoning abilities and build confidence in describing where places are located using both precise and comparative methods.
